You can find the list of chapters here:

https://www.pmi.org/membership/chapters/north-america

There are several in Ohio, but they have geographic boundaries, so it shouldn't be too hard to find the right one.

- Central Ohio Chapter
- Dayton/Miami Valley, Ohio Chapter
- Northeast Ohio Chapter
- Southwest Ohio Chapter
- Western Lake Erie Chapter

Once you find the right chapter, you can go to the chapter site and contact the local board of directors.

It's also possible that someone, here, will fit the bill, but the local chapter or a local recruiting agency are probably your best choices after that.
